     Vince,
     
     Is this before or after cure?  I've had some bad experience with 
     stripping soldermask after being cured, especially batched stripped 
     versus in-line spray method.  Worse case scenario, conductors lifting 
     from laminate, expecially in isolated areas.  This was two years ago, 
     so what has changed?  I currently have a situation with a vendor where 
     the soldermask is very thick, color is not to spec (no biggy) and 
     slightly mis-registered (S/M runs on to lands).  Our wireless group 
     forwarded the PCB's back to the vendor to have the soldermask 
     stripped.  I was furious when I found this out, due to past 
     experiences.  Should I still be catious or has soldermask stripping 
     tremendously improved.
